Overview

The HTML and CSS Workshop is your guide to understanding and mastering the essential technologies behind web design and development. With in-depth coverage, you'll learn to structure content with HTML5, style and customize layouts with CSS3, and create responsive and accessible websites. By diving into practical exercises, you'll gain the confidence to handle web projects effectively.

What this Book will help me do

  • Understand and utilize the key features of HTML5 and CSS3 for web development.
  • Develop responsive websites that function seamlessly across multiple devices.
  • Create structured and accessible web content to enhance user experience.
  • Incorporate engaging features like forms, videos, animations, and themes.
  • Learn to maintain and optimize your website for performance and aesthetics.

Who is it for?

This book is ideal for aspiring web designers and developers who are new to web technologies and want to learn HTML and CSS. If you are looking to build engaging, accessible websites and explore modern web design principles, this book will guide you through the processes with practical exercises. No prior coding experience is necessary, making it perfect for beginners eager to start their web development journey.
